The Perfect Waterfront Setting

What really gets me about Watsons Bay is how it feels like a seaside village that just happens to be 30 minutes from Sydney’s CBD. You’ve got the famous Doyle’s seafood restaurant practically next door, and the ferry wharf is right there when you want to head into Circular Quay. The Gap and South Head are an easy walk if you’re into dramatic clifftop views — actually, some of the best harbor photography spots in Sydney are within ten minutes of the hotel. Location is excellent. Ferry access is easy during weekends. Weekdays before 10 AM and after 4 PM, one needs to use the Rose Bay wharf or buses. Facility was clean and well looked after. We stayed in loft room, which is ideal (and rare to have) for families. Our room was cleaned and towels were changed every day during our 5 night stay without any issues. Staff is friendly and very respectful. One can watch the whales from the trail, which is about 200 mt away. Highly recommended.
